Skip to content

2.17、收营员主数据接口


GET  

接口说明

获取收银员基本信息

请求Query参数

公共参数

请求时必须传入公共参数,详见公共接口说明

私有参数

数据结构

名称
类型
必选
中文名
说明
timesstring时间上一次获取数据最大截止时间,时间格式:yyyy-MM-dd hh:mm:ss 第一次获取该数据时传2000-01-01 00:00:00或初始化时提供excel格式的初始化数据
pagenostring页数需要获取第几页数据(接口默认每页100条数据)

请求示例(参数需要进行URL编码):

http://10.1.69.126:8099/ess/master/GetCasherInfo?appid=1234560987&ts=20210101&sig=2D7M8Ef5cs7uLRBnxcfr%2bJbL7ec=&format=json&userip=192.168.0.10&times=2021-01-01 23:59:59&pageno=1

返回响应

数据结构

名称
类型
必选
中文名
说明
CasherIDString收营员ID唯一
StoreIDString项目ID
CasherCodeString收营员编码
CasherNameString收营员名称
CasherPasswordString密码
CasherLevelInt级别
IsManagerInt是否主管0:否 1:是
OnBoardDateDateTime入职日期
ResignDateDateTime离职日期
CardIDString身份证号码
AgeString年龄
GenderString性别0:女 1:男
BirthDateDateTime出生日期
TelNumberString联系电话
TelNumber1String备用联系电话
IsDownInt是否下发0:否 1:是
CasherStatusInt状态1:有效 9:作废
CreateTimeDateTime创建时间
ModifyTimeDateTime修改时间

响应示例

成功

json
{
	"items": [{
		"CasherID": "20659801",
		"StoreID": "218",
		"CasherCode": "20659801",
		"CasherName": "收款员",
		"CasherPassword": "1111",
		"CasherLevel": 1,
		"IsManager": 0,
		"OnBoardDate": "2021-02-04T18:26:19.987",
		"ResignDate": null,
		"CardID": "",
		"Age": "0",
		"Gender": "0",
		"BirthDate": "2021-02-04T18:26:19.987",
		"TelNumber": " ",
		"TelNumber1": " ",
		"IsDown": 1,
		"CasherStatus": 1,
		"CreateTime": "2021-02-05T18:26:19.987",
		"ModifyTime": "2021-02-05T18:26:19.987"
	}]
}

失败

json
{
	"ret": 2001,
	"msg": "获取数据失败"
}